tip we use it all the time. more about the word: maquillage, PRONUNCIATION:(ma-kee-AAZH, MEANING: noun: Makeup or cosmetics. ETYMOLOGY:From French maquillage (makeup), from maquiller (to apply makeup). Ultimately from the Indo-European root mag-/mak- (to knead, to fit) that is also the source of words make, mason, mass, match, and mingle.
